Steve Savides

Steve Savides (Peter Stockman) received his BA in Theatre from the University of Minnesota, twice receiving the Best Actor Award during his time there. Locally, he has performed with Attic Theatre, UW-Fox, and Riverside Players. Favorite roles include George in “Who’s Afraid of Virginia Wolff”, Harold Hill in “The Music Man, Jake in “Jake’s Women”, Billy Early in “No, No, Nanette”, Willy Loman in “Death of a Salesman”, and Max Prince in “Laughter on the 23rd Floor”. He and his wife Dee met while performing with SAK Theatre in Renaissance Festivals around the country and at EPCOT Center in Disneyworld. He is excited to act alongside Dee with Vintage Theatre. Steve is Pastor of First Congregational UCC of New London. He and Dee have three wonderful children: Grace, Emily, and Paul.
